The AFL in partnership with Monash University have launched a study to assess the evidence in relation to usefulness of headgear in youth Australian Football. The study will evolve over 3 phases and will include the following -
- A survey addressing the usage and attitudes towards headgear by players, parents, coaches and trainers (first aiders)
- A study of injuries suffered by players with and without headgear
- An assessment of forces involved in collisions with and without headgear
